🌿Citric acid information:
When citric acid and sodium hydroxide lye (NaOH) are combined, sodium citrate is created. Sodium citrate works as a chelator in soap.
A chelator traps metal ions such as calcium and magnesium that can be found in tap water.
These metal contaminants can cause rancidity and soap scum in handmade soap.
A chelator binds to these metals so that they can’t bind to the soap molecules. This way the soap won’t react with them and the soap's lather improves + shelf life increases.
Citric acid does not lower the pH of soap. Instead it consumes some of the lye and increases the superfat. Add 6 g extra lye for every 10 g of citric acid added to a soap recipe if you want to keep the superfat % at the same level.
How much citric acid should be added to soap?
Usage rate in bar soap is 1-2% of the oil weight.
How to use citric acid
Add citric acid to the distilled water and dissolve completely before adding the lye, or make a separate solution of citric acid and distilled water and add to the oils.

I'm curious about the amount of essential oils you use in these recipes, does the lye react with those oils too so you need more to have a lingering aroma? One drop of peppermint oil in something is enough to make my eyes burn but I see people using 10g of the stuff in soap recipes.
@tellervo.
@tellervo. 8 ай бұрын
The lye does not react with essential oils in the same way as regular oils. Personally i follow ifra standards when adding essential oils, the amounts might sound high but you have to consider the batch size, it always comes down to just a few percentages of the oil weight.
